Filing History
12 filings on record|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| $58,384,621↑21% | $47,951,608↑45% | $1,149,326,046↑8% | — |
| 2022 | $48,283,901↑21% | $33,149,896↑14% | $1,068,857,027↑14% | — |
| 2021 | $39,868,558↑14% | $29,098,888↑7% | $936,346,148↑47% | — |
| 2019 | $35,070,283↑12% | $27,230,165↑11% | $636,267,686↑12% | — |
| 2018 | $31,268,148↑12% | $24,586,282↑14% | $569,598,930↑11% | — |
| 2017 | $27,865,726↑9% | $21,639,093↑8% | $515,258,522↑11% | — |
| 2016 | $25,582,017↑7% | $20,049,331↑6% | $465,705,318↑9% | — |
| 2015 | $23,934,911↑5% | $18,964,544↑8% | $426,491,004↑8% | — |
| 2014 | $22,696,883↑6% | $17,571,641↑2% | $393,149,078↑8% | — |
| 2013 | $21,383,867↓2% | $17,178,055↑1% | $363,462,817↑10% | — |
| 2012 | $21,841,008↓3% | $16,982,697↓4% | $330,069,751↑7% | — |
| 2011 | $22,460,284 | $17,714,207 | $307,581,721 | — |

Is Credit Unions in the State of New Mexico financially healthy?▼
Based on our 9-metric Financial Health Score model, Credit Unions in the State of New Mexico has a score of 72/100 (Grade: B+). This score evaluates working capital, surplus consistency, debt ratio, revenue trends, program spending, fundraising efficiency, executive compensation, revenue diversification, and vulnerability indicators.
